My client a dynamic and highly specialised adventure travel company are seeking a Sales and Business Development Specialist to the drive the company's future growth. This exciting opportunity is primarily a proactive sales and account management position, where the successful candidate will sell and promote overseas school expeditions and educational adventures to schools across the UK. JOB DESCRIPTION

  • To act as brand ambassador for the company and positively promoting our core USPs and company ethos.
  • To arrange and co-ordinate meetings and appointments with teachers and head teachers as required to facilitate lead development and sales generation. This will include travel across the UK for face to face meetings with prospective clients.
  • To compile detailed quotes and tailor-made proposals for clients based on their travel requirements.
  • To deliver parents' information evenings and pre-travel preparation evenings for expeditions and educational adventures throughout the year, as necessary. These presentations will be at client premises and could take place during mornings, evenings and very occasionally weekends.
  • The job will involve contact with - Schools, Teachers & Head teachers, Parents, Students and overseas tour operators.
  • To target, organise, instigate and monitor expedition sales and associated marketing campaigns.
  • To maintain and update our client databases, history of contact information and internal file management systems, ensuring the security and confidentiality of all data at all times.
  • To provide an efficient monthly briefing to the Director(s) on progress to targets and completion of projects.
  • Deliver correspondence, emails, letters, reports and presentation to a high standard of accuracy and speed. Good knowledge of MS Office (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int and Publisher) is required.
  • To follow up on returning clients, seeking feedback and ways to improve our service.
  • To act as crisis contact on a rota basis when clients are abroad.
